Managing retirement funds doesn’t need to be confusing or overwhelming. Rolling over a 401K into an IRA (individual retirement account) frequently makes it easier for the client.

I am often asked for tips on what investments should be inside of an IRA account. Here’s what I tell folks:

  • Depending on your situation, you can have stocks, bonds, ETFS, mutual funds in the account
  • High-dividend positions may be tax advantageous
  • Tax-deferred growth is a positive… unless your stock drops in value and you lose the opportunity for a write-off

Don’t forget to make sure you take your required minimum distributions as required to avoid penalty payments.
